I. Hardware Considerations and Initial Setup:

Before diving into software configuration, a solid foundation in hardware setup is crucial. This includes correctly connecting cameras, verifying power supply, and ensuring proper network connectivity. The Emperor Security system, likely reliant on IP-based cameras, necessitates a stable network infrastructure. This means considering factors such as:
Network Bandwidth: High-resolution cameras, especially those employing advanced features like analytics, consume significant bandwidth. Insufficient bandwidth will lead to dropped frames, lag, and overall poor performance. Assess your network's capacity and upgrade if necessary to accommodate the number and resolution of your cameras.
Network Cabling: Use high-quality, shielded cabling to minimize signal interference and ensure reliable data transmission, especially over longer distances. Consider using fiber optic cables for long runs to further improve signal quality and prevent signal degradation.
Power Over Ethernet (PoE): Many Emperor Security cameras likely utilize PoE, simplifying installation by transmitting both power and data over a single Ethernet cable. Ensure your network switches support PoE and are adequately powered to support all connected devices.
Camera Placement: Strategic camera placement is vital. Consider factors such as blind spots, lighting conditions, and potential obstructions. Ensure cameras cover all critical areas and provide optimal viewing angles.


II. Software Configuration and Channel Settings:

Once the hardware is correctly installed and connected, the core of optimizing your Emperor Security system lies in its software configuration. The specific interface may vary slightly depending on your system version, but the general principles remain consistent. Key aspects to focus on include:
Channel Allocation and Naming: Assign each camera to a unique channel and provide descriptive names (e.g., "Front Entrance," "Warehouse Dock"). This simplifies monitoring and identification during an event.
Resolution and Frame Rate: Balance resolution and frame rate based on your needs. Higher resolution provides greater detail, but consumes more bandwidth and storage. Similarly, higher frame rates offer smoother video, but again, impact bandwidth and storage.
Compression Settings: Choose an appropriate compression codec (e.g., H.264, H.265) to balance video quality and storage efficiency. H.265 generally offers superior compression compared to H.264.
Motion Detection Settings: Configure motion detection sensitivity to minimize false alarms while ensuring detection of actual events. Adjust sensitivity based on the environment and potential sources of interference (e.g., swaying trees, animals).
Recording Schedules: Optimize recording schedules to conserve storage space while capturing critical events. Consider continuous recording for high-security areas and scheduled recording for less critical areas.
Alarm and Notification Settings: Configure email or SMS notifications for specific events, such as motion detection or alarm triggers. Ensure notification settings are tested regularly to guarantee their functionality.
Access Control: Implement robust access control to prevent unauthorized access to the system and its recordings. Use strong passwords and limit access based on user roles.

III. Advanced Configuration and Optimization:

For enhanced security and efficiency, explore the advanced features offered by your Emperor Security system. These may include:
Video Analytics: Implement intelligent video analytics such as intrusion detection, loitering detection, or facial recognition to enhance situational awareness and proactively identify potential threats.
Integration with other systems: Explore the possibility of integrating your Emperor Security system with other security systems, such as access control or intrusion detection systems, for a comprehensive security solution.
Remote Access and Monitoring: Configure remote access to monitor your system from anywhere with an internet connection. Ensure secure remote access protocols are used to prevent unauthorized access.
Regular System Maintenance: Regularly check system logs, firmware updates, and ensure all components are functioning correctly. Proactive maintenance minimizes downtime and ensures optimal system performance.
Storage Management: Implement a robust storage strategy to manage recorded video footage. This may include using network-attached storage (NAS) devices or cloud-based storage solutions.


IV. Troubleshooting Common Issues:

Even with careful setup, issues may arise. Common problems include:
Network connectivity problems: Check cables, network settings, and router configurations.
Camera malfunctions: Verify power, network connection, and camera settings.
Recording issues: Check storage space, recording schedules, and compression settings.
Motion detection inaccuracies: Adjust sensitivity settings and consider environmental factors.
